What is GDF-8?

GDF-8, also known as myostatin, is a protein encoded by the MSTN gene. It plays a crucial role in regulating muscle growth and differentiation. By inhibiting the proliferation and differentiation of muscle satellite cells, GDF-8 acts as a negative regulator of muscle mass.
